在进行织梦(dedecms)网站的迁移时,除了将网站的所有文件和数据库内容完整地转移到新的服务器或主机之外,还需要对新环境下的数据库配置文件进行相应的调整。本文将详细介绍如何在迁移织梦网站后修改数据库配置文件,以确保网站能够正常运行。
准备工作
在开始修改数据库配置文件之前,需要先做好一些准备工作。首先,确保你已经成功地将织梦网站的所有文件上传到了新的服务器上,并且已经创建好了用于存放网站数据的新数据库。接下来,需要获取到新数据库的相关信息,包括数据库地址、用户名、密码以及数据库名等。这些信息将被用来更新织梦网站的数据库配置文件。
定位配置文件
织梦网站的数据库配置文件通常位于网站根目录下的`/include/db.inc.php`文件中。使用文本编辑器打开这个文件,可以找到其中包含的数据库连接信息。这部分信息通常是通过一系列变量来定义的,如 `$cfg_dbhost`、`$cfg_dbname`、`$cfg_dbuser` 和 `$cfg_dbpwd` 等。
修改数据库配置信息
根据前面准备工作中获取到的新数据库的信息,依次修改上述变量中的值。例如,如果你的新数据库地址是 `127.0.0.1`,数据库名为 `new_database`,用户名为 `root`,密码为 `123456`,那么需要将以下内容:
```php
$cfg_dbhost = \'localhost\';
$cfg_dbname = \'old_database\';
$cfg_dbuser = \'user\';
$cfg_dbpwd = \'password\';
```
修改为:
```php
$cfg_dbhost = \'127.0.0.1\';
$cfg_dbname = \'new_database\';
$cfg_dbuser = \'root\';
$cfg_dbpwd = \'123456\';
```
保存并测试修改
完成数据库配置文件的修改之后,记得保存文件。然后,访问你的织梦网站,检查是否能够正常加载页面和功能。如果遇到任何问题,比如无法登录后台或者页面显示异常,可能需要进一步检查数据库连接设置是否正确,或者网站根目录下的其他配置文件(如 `config_base.php`)是否有需要同步更新的地方。
结语
通过以上步骤,你应该能够顺利完成织梦网站迁移后的数据库配置文件修改工作。需要注意的是,在实际操作过程中,务必小心谨慎地处理每一个细节,以避免因疏忽而导致的问题。希望本文能帮助你顺利解决迁移过程中的数据库配置难题。